Bachelor of Arts - Professional Development Business B Amberton University
Description
The Bachelor of Arts (B.A.) degree in Professional Development is a nontraditional program designed to educate students toward a fuller understanding of their chosen professions and to train them to take their places as decision makers in the community. An interdisciplinary, nonspecialized program, the degree is designed for students who have already gained experience in work situations. It allows students the freedom to integrate the various disciplines into a comprehensive approach to knowledge.
Bachelor of Business Administration - Information Systems & Technology Business B Amberton University
Description
The Bachelor of Business Administration (B.B.A.) degree in Information Systems and Technology is designed to acquaint the student with the basic systems of information in organizations and how information is collected, processed, and utilized for organizational success.
Bachelor of Business Administration - Management Business B Amberton University
Description
The Bachelor of Business Administration (B.B.A.) degree in Management is designed to educate students to a fuller understanding of the business profession and to prepare them to take their places as managers in the business community. The degree should enable students to better understand the importance of the individual to the corporation and the relationships among people, the organization, and success. The B.B.A. degree will equip students with an understanding of the nature of the tasks of management and will prepare students to assume duties of decision makers.
Bachelor of Science - Human Relations & Business Business B Amberton University
Description
The Bachelor of Science (B.S.) degree in Human Relations and Business is a multi-disciplinary program which includes business, communication, human behavior and development, human resources and training, and psychology/sociology. The program of study provides both theoretical and practical knowledge required for understanding the complexities of interpersonal relations, organizational behavior, and business practices. Flexibility in structure requires the student to exercise responsibility in the selection of courses appropriate to his/her needs. Each student's degree plan will be structured to enhance his/her professional development and to meet the standards of excellence expected of all degree candidates.
Master of Arts - Professional Development Business M Amberton University
Description
The Master of Arts (M.A.) degree in Professional Development is a special graduate program designed to allow the college-trained person to expand his/her knowledge beyond the boundaries of traditional education. The program is intended for the student who has earned the bachelor's degree and seeks a terminal graduate degree that offers the broader educational experience not normally available through traditional programs. The degree is designed for those individuals who desire a learning experience which can be a helpful
resource in decision making, leadership, and personal growth. The curriculum is both broad and diversified, with major emphasis on the study of ideas. Courses include those which focus on the psychological, social, political, and business aspects of contemporary society. Essentially interdisciplinary and nonvocational, the Master of Arts in Professional Development does not emphasize specialization.
Master of Business Administration - Management Business M Amberton University
Description
The Master of Business Administration (M.B.A.) degree in Management concentrates on developing graduates capable of pursuing positions of responsibility in organizations faced with the challenges of a rapidly changing environment. The program is intended to meet the present and future educational needs of men and women striving for excellence in the world of business. The M.B.A. degree accommodates students with baccalaureate degrees in either non-business or business fields. The degree provides opportunities for students to gain insight and skills in the basic disciplines underlying business policies, to develop analytical skills, to develop an understanding of both theory and operations in the functional areas of business, and to improve interpersonal skills.
Master of Business Administration - Strategic Leadership Business M Amberton University
Description
The Master of Business Administration (M.B.A.) degree in Strategic Leadership is intended to prepare management personnel with the skills necessary to empower organizations to face challenges, create opportunities, and establish themselves as viable centers for productive work. The degree is multi-disciplinary and integrates course work that focuses on leadership development rather than the typical broad-based business curricula. Admission into the program is restricted to those students who either have a baccalaureate degree in business or receive special approval by the graduate business faculty.
Master of Science - Human Relations & Business Business M Amberton University
Description
The Master of Science (M.S.) degree in Human Relations and Business is a multi-disciplinary program designed to meet the needs of administrators, managers, and leaders. The program recognizes the interrelationships between people, communications, and organizational goals. Specifically, the program is designed for individuals who, because of their technical success, have been promoted or seek to be promoted to managerial and leadership positions.
